Output 31389df5ae089f2bc677eacf3e7db026dbc9c7feef56e4446fec4b8b91190bee:5

value
6684656
script pubkey
OP_HASH160 OP_PUSHBYTES_20 39e8d3ae92f339610c39637823dd30abba6c7217 OP_EQUAL
address
36yDMaDUSZwwBoZZSCrw3FbT8gP1oqWRG8
transaction
31389df5ae089f2bc677eacf3e7db026dbc9c7feef56e4446fec4b8b91190bee
spent
true